Dems torn between party nominee, elected official


(NECN: Latoyia Edwards, Boston, Mass.) - The Massachusetts Democratic Party is under fire for backing political newcomer Sonia Chang-Diaz. Her opposition? 16-year State Senator Dianne Wilkerson.

Massachusetts Governor Deval Patrick announced the party's endorsement of Chang-Diaz today. She won a tight primary race and recount for the Second Suffolk seat last month, defeating Wilkerson.

Wilkerson is leading a sticker campaign for the November election.

Many Democrats are in the uncomfortable position of having to choose between their party nominee and an elected official they've worked with over the course of her 15 years in office.
